Air Partner sees positive progress with opt-out carbon offsetting programme

Air Partner, the global aviation services group, has increased the quantities of carbon being offset on its flights by 65% over the past year, compared to quarterly data. Carbon offsetting of its charter and private jet flights has increased the past two quarters since switching its carbon offsetting scheme from opt-in to opt-out for its customers.  Air Partner, like much of the aviation industry, recognises that parts of its operations take their toll on the environment. Air Partner supports FareShare Yorkshire with donation

Air Partner, the global aviation services group, has supported the FareShare foodbank in Yorkshire. FareShare is the UK’s biggest charity fighting hunger and food waste which redistributes surplus food to charities that turn it into meals. According to FareShare, 2 million tonnes of good-to-eat food is wasted across the food industry each year. FareShare’s vision is to use surplus, fit for consumption food to feed those who are vulnerable in the UK by supporting front line charitable organisations that tackle the cause and not just the symptoms of poverty. Air Partner & Climate Care Partnership – Aviation Carbon Offsetting
